was-node-suite-comfyui
时间:2025/11/07
Export API
核心功能是捕获当前整个工作流(Workflow)的完整状态,并将其导出为一个 JSON 文件。这个 JSON 文件的格式与 ComfyUI 的 "Save (API Format)" 功能生成的格式完全相同。生成的 JSON 文件可以被其他程序或脚本直接调用,用于实现自动化渲染任务。
Export API-节点参数说明
| 控件参数 | |
| save_prompt_api | 下拉菜单,选项只有 "true",这实际上是一个开关,用于决定是 否将 API 数据保存为 .json 文件。默认开启。 |
| output_path | 一个文本框,用于指定 JSON 文件的保存目录。默认值为 ComfyU -I的主输出目录 (./ComfyUI/output/)。 |
| filename_prefix | 一个文本框,用于设置输出文件名的前缀。默认值为 "ComfyUI_Pr -ompt"。 |
| filename_delimiter | 一个文本框,用于设置文件名各部分之间的分隔符。默认值为下划线 _。 |
| filename_number_padding | 一个整数输入,用于控制文件名中序列号的数字位数(补零)。例 如,默认值数字位数为 4,会生成 0001, 0002 这样的序列号编 号。 |
| parse_text_tokens | 一个布尔开关(复选框)。如果勾选为 True,节点会尝试解析并替换掉 Prompt 文本中所有 WAS Suite 的特殊文本标记(例如 [time], [date], [seed] 等),将它们转换为实际的值再保存到 JSON 文件中。如果保持 False,则会按原样保存这些文本标记。 使用默认设置,第一次执行时,节点会生成名为ComfyUI_Prompt _ 0001.json 的文件。下一次执行时,它会自动寻找已存在的最大编号,并在此基础上加一,生成 ComfyUI_Prompt_0002.json。 |

